My tip's on Health and Weight Loss

* Do eat a balanced diet of protein, carbs, and fats.

* Do weight train at least three to four times a week

* Do make sleep a priority and aim for seven to eight hours of sleep a night

* Do stay hydrated (daily goal is to consume at least half your body weight in ounces)

* Do stay consistent and don't expect over night results

* Do make natural hormonal balance a priority



* Don't cut your calories under 1200

* Don't look for quick fixes (pills, lotions, tea's, potions and fad diets)

* Don't over do the cardio with long intense sessions

* Don't stress! Stress leads to weight gain and hormonal imbalances

* Don't completely cut out carbs, but rather eat the right carbs at the right time for the right reasons.

* Don't use synthetic HRT to balance hormones as these synthetic forms can have serious side effects.
